Abstract

This research aims to determine the ability of class XI students at SMA Negeri 4 Sidenreng Rappang in writing scientific papers based on direct observation. This study used descriptive qualitative method. The data source was obtained from class XI students of SMA Negeri 2 Sidenreng Rappang. totaling 40 students taken as a sample of 20% of 208 students. Data was obtained by means of participant observation, documentation, and written tests and then processed using qualitative descriptive analysis techniques. The data collected in this research will be analyzed using percentage variance analysis techniques and processed by creating a list of raw scores, while for standardization purposes, measuring each student's abilities is carried out by transforming the raw scores into scores on a scale of 10 - 100. Next, determine the percentage of student mastery of the material being tested with criteria of 85% and above with the lowest score being 65 on a scale of 10 -100.
